A successful business consists of multiple components working together toward shared goals. Key components include Operations, Finance, Marketing, Human Resources, and Sales. Other components to be considered are Customer service, Research and development, and Information Technology.
Customer service is responsible for handling customer inquiries, resolving issues, and ensuring satisfaction. As a front line between the company and its clients, this department plays a key role in customer retention, brand reputation, and feedback collection. They collaborate with multiple departments throughout the company like Operations, Finance, and Sales.
Research and Development focuses on innovation developing new products, improving existing ones, and ensuring the company remains competitive. It works closely with Marketing, Sales, and Product teams to align innovation with market demand.
Information Technology (IT) works in supporting all departments and is often led by a Chief Information Officer (CIO). IT fits into the organization as both a service provider and a strategic partner, enabling efficiency, security, and digital transformation.
Roles and responsibilities within IT include:
• IT Support Specialists – troubleshooting and user assistance.
• System and Network Administrators – managing infrastructure.
• Software Developers – building and maintaining applications.
• Cybersecurity Experts – protecting data and systems.
• Data Analysts – providing insights through analytics.
IT should be organized into functional areas such as Infrastructure, Application Development, Cybersecurity, and Support Services. Whether centralized or hybrid, the structure should align with business goals and ensure adaptability, security, and innovation.
These elements are essential for delivering value, driving innovation, and sustaining competitive advantage for company growth.
